Bitcoin Wallet Types
Bitcoin wallets are broadly categorized into four main types: hardware, software, mobile, and web wallets. Each type presents a unique balance of security, user-friendliness, and accessibility.
Comparison of Bitcoin Wallet Types
The following table compares the security, convenience, and cost associated with each type of Bitcoin wallet. Note that these are general comparisons, and specific features and security levels can vary widely between individual wallets within each category.
Wallet Type | Security | Convenience | Cost |
---|---|---|---|
Hardware | Very High (offline storage, strong encryption) | Low (requires physical device) | Medium (initial purchase cost) |
Software (Desktop) | High (strong encryption, but vulnerable if computer compromised) | Medium (requires installation and computer access) | Low (usually free) |
Mobile | Medium (encryption, but vulnerable to phone loss or malware) | High (accessible from your phone) | Low (usually free) |
Web | Low (reliance on third-party service, vulnerable to hacking and platform failures) | High (accessible from any device with internet) | Low (usually free, but may charge fees for transactions) |

Factors to Consider When Choosing a Bitcoin Wallet
The best Bitcoin wallet for you will depend on several key factors. Consider your technical skills, security priorities, and how often you plan to use your Bitcoin.
Security Needs: If security is paramount, a hardware wallet offers the highest level of protection. If you’re comfortable managing your own security and have a good understanding of cryptocurrency security best practices, a software wallet might suffice. Web wallets are generally the least secure option.
Convenience: Mobile wallets offer the highest convenience, allowing access to your funds from your phone. Hardware wallets are the least convenient, requiring physical access to the device.
Technical Expertise: Hardware and software wallets generally require a higher level of technical understanding than mobile or web wallets. If you’re new to cryptocurrency, a user-friendly mobile or web wallet might be a better starting point.
Transaction Frequency: If you plan to frequently buy, sell, or send Bitcoin, a mobile or web wallet might be more convenient. If you primarily intend to hold Bitcoin for the long term, a hardware wallet provides enhanced security.

Setting Up Your Bitcoin Wallet

Creating a Bitcoin wallet is the first step towards securely owning and managing your Bitcoin. This process involves choosing a wallet type (which we covered previously), downloading and installing the software, and then securing your wallet with a strong password and backup phrase. Let’s walk through the process using Electrum, a popular and user-friendly software wallet.
Electrum Wallet Setup: A Step-by-Step Guide
Electrum is known for its security features and ease of use. The installation process is straightforward and involves downloading the correct version for your operating system from the official Electrum website. Once downloaded, simply run the installer and follow the on-screen prompts. After installation, launching Electrum will present you with a series of steps to create your new wallet. This process will guide you through generating a unique wallet address and securing it with a password and backup phrase.
Securing Your Wallet with a Strong Password and Backup Phrase
A strong password is crucial for protecting your Bitcoin wallet from unauthorized access. This password should be unique, long (at least 12 characters), and include a mix of uppercase and lowercase letters, numbers, and symbols. Avoid using easily guessable information such as birthdays or pet names. Never share your password with anyone.
The backup phrase, also known as a seed phrase or recovery phrase, is a list of randomly generated words. This phrase is the key to recovering your wallet if you lose access to your device or if your wallet software becomes corrupted. It’s absolutely critical to keep this phrase safe and secure. Electrum will generate and display this phrase during the wallet creation process; write it down carefully on paper, and store it in a secure, offline location.
The Importance of Secure Offline Storage for Your Backup Phrase
The backup phrase should *never* be stored digitally. Avoid saving it on your computer, phone, or any other device connected to the internet. These devices are vulnerable to hacking and malware. A physical, offline location is the only truly secure way to protect your Bitcoin. Consider using a fireproof safe, a safety deposit box, or even splitting the phrase across multiple secure physical locations. Remember, if your backup phrase is compromised, your Bitcoin is compromised.
Post-Setup Security Checklist
After setting up your Electrum wallet, take these essential steps to ensure its security:
- Verify your backup phrase is correctly written down and securely stored offline.
- Change your wallet password regularly, using a unique and strong password each time.
- Keep your Electrum software updated to the latest version to benefit from security patches and bug fixes.
- Regularly check your wallet for any suspicious activity. Monitor your transaction history and report any unauthorized transactions immediately.
- Be wary of phishing scams and only download Electrum from the official website.
Understanding Bitcoin Addresses and Transactions
Bitcoin addresses and transactions are fundamental to using Bitcoin. Understanding how they work is crucial for secure and efficient management of your cryptocurrency. This section will explain the key concepts and processes involved in receiving and sending Bitcoin.
A Bitcoin address is a unique identifier, similar to an email address or bank account number, used to receive Bitcoin. It’s a string of alphanumeric characters generated by your Bitcoin wallet. Unlike bank accounts, which often reveal personal information, Bitcoin addresses are designed to maintain a level of anonymity. However, it’s crucial to remember that each transaction is recorded on the public blockchain, so while the address might not directly identify you, your transaction history is publicly viewable.
Generating a New Receiving Address
Generating a new receiving address is a simple process within most Bitcoin wallets. The exact steps vary slightly depending on the wallet software or app you are using. Generally, you’ll find an option labeled “Receive,” “New Address,” or something similar. Clicking this will generate a new, unique address for you to share with anyone sending you Bitcoin. Using a new address for each transaction enhances privacy and security. It makes it harder to link multiple transactions to a single individual. Many wallets automatically generate a new address each time you initiate a receive request.
Sending Bitcoin
Sending Bitcoin involves initiating a transaction from your wallet to another Bitcoin address. You’ll need to enter the recipient’s Bitcoin address, specify the amount of Bitcoin you want to send, and confirm the transaction. Before confirming, always double-check the recipient’s address for accuracy. Even a single incorrect character can result in the irreversible loss of your Bitcoin. Many wallets include features to verify the address before sending.
Transaction Fees
Transaction fees are a small amount of Bitcoin paid to miners who process and validate transactions on the Bitcoin network. These fees incentivize miners to prioritize your transaction and include it in the next block of transactions added to the blockchain. The fee amount varies depending on network congestion; higher congestion leads to higher fees. While you can often select a custom fee, choosing a low fee might result in longer processing times, while a high fee ensures faster confirmation. It’s important to balance speed and cost based on your needs.
The Importance of Double-Checking Addresses
Double-checking the recipient’s Bitcoin address before sending is paramount. Sending Bitcoin to the wrong address is equivalent to sending cash to the wrong person; the transaction is irreversible. Before confirming any transaction, carefully compare the address you’re sending to with the address provided by the recipient. Some wallets offer features like address scanning or QR code verification to minimize errors. Always take your time and verify the address multiple times to avoid costly mistakes. Consider using copy-paste instead of manually typing the address to reduce typing errors.
Securing Your Bitcoin Wallet
Protecting your Bitcoin wallet is paramount to safeguarding your digital assets. A compromised wallet can lead to irreversible loss of funds. This section Artikels crucial security measures to ensure the safety and integrity of your Bitcoin holdings. Implementing these practices significantly reduces the risk of theft or unauthorized access.
Password Management
Strong, unique passwords are the first line of defense. Avoid easily guessable passwords like birthdays or common words. Instead, use a password manager to generate and store complex, random passwords for each of your online accounts, including your Bitcoin wallet. A password manager not only generates strong passwords but also encrypts them, adding an extra layer of security. Consider using a passphrase – a longer, more memorable sequence of words – instead of a simple password. Regularly updating your passwords, especially if you suspect a security breach, is also vital.
Two-Factor Authentication (2FA)
Enabling 2FA adds an extra layer of security to your Bitcoin wallet. 2FA typically requires a second verification method, such as a code sent to your phone or email, in addition to your password. This makes it significantly harder for unauthorized individuals to access your wallet, even if they obtain your password. Many wallets offer 2FA options using authenticator apps like Google Authenticator or Authy. It is highly recommended to enable this feature whenever possible.
Protection Against Phishing Scams and Malware
Phishing attempts often involve deceptive emails or websites designed to steal your login credentials. Be wary of unsolicited emails asking for your password or private keys. Legitimate Bitcoin wallet providers will never request this information directly. Always verify the authenticity of any email or website before entering sensitive information. Look for secure connections (HTTPS) and check the website’s URL carefully. Installing reputable antivirus and anti-malware software on your devices helps protect against malicious programs that could compromise your wallet security. Regularly updating this software is also crucial to maintain its effectiveness.
Safeguarding Backup Phrases and Private Keys
Your backup phrase (also known as a seed phrase) and private keys are essential for recovering access to your Bitcoin wallet. Treat them like the combination to a safe – never share them with anyone, and store them securely. Avoid storing them digitally; instead, write them down on paper and keep them in a safe, physically secure location. Consider using a hardware wallet, which stores your private keys offline, for enhanced security. Remember, losing your backup phrase or private keys means irreversible loss of your Bitcoin.
Regular Software Updates
Keeping your Bitcoin wallet software up-to-date is critical. Updates often include security patches that address vulnerabilities. Neglecting updates leaves your wallet susceptible to exploits. Regularly check for updates and install them promptly to ensure your wallet remains secure. Always download updates from the official website of your wallet provider to avoid downloading malicious software.
Managing Your Bitcoin Wallet
Effectively managing your Bitcoin wallet involves consistently monitoring your balance, understanding transaction history, and navigating the complexities of transaction fees. This ensures the security and efficient use of your Bitcoin. Proper management also minimizes risks and maximizes the benefits of using this cryptocurrency.
Tracking Bitcoin Balance and Transaction History
Most Bitcoin wallets provide a clear and readily accessible interface displaying your current Bitcoin balance. This balance is usually updated automatically as transactions are confirmed on the blockchain. Transaction history is typically presented as a list, showing the date and time of each transaction, the amount of Bitcoin sent or received, the transaction ID (TXID), and the associated fees. Regularly reviewing this history helps you stay informed about your Bitcoin holdings and identify any potential discrepancies. Many wallets also offer tools to filter and search this history based on various criteria, such as date range or transaction type.
Importing and Exporting Private Keys
Private keys are crucial for accessing and controlling your Bitcoin. Importing a private key allows you to access existing Bitcoin held in a different wallet. This is useful when transferring your holdings to a new wallet or recovering access to funds from a lost or compromised device. Conversely, exporting your private key creates a backup copy, allowing you to restore access to your Bitcoin if your wallet is lost or damaged. However, exporting and storing private keys requires extreme caution. They must be stored securely offline, in a physically protected location, to prevent theft or unauthorized access. Compromised private keys result in irreversible loss of your Bitcoin.
Understanding Transaction Fees and Their Impact on Transaction Speed
Transaction fees are a small amount of Bitcoin paid to miners to incentivize them to process your transaction and add it to the blockchain. Higher fees generally lead to faster transaction confirmation times. Network congestion, determined by the number of transactions awaiting processing, significantly influences transaction speed and fees. During periods of high congestion, fees tend to increase, while lower congestion periods result in lower fees and faster confirmations. Understanding this dynamic is vital for efficiently managing your transactions.
Optimizing Transaction Fees Based on Network Congestion
Observing current network conditions before initiating a transaction is crucial for optimizing fees. Many wallets provide real-time estimates of the recommended fee based on the current network congestion. Choosing a fee slightly higher than the suggested minimum can ensure quicker processing, especially during periods of high activity. Conversely, during low congestion periods, you can often use lower fees without significantly impacting confirmation times. Monitoring the network’s status through dedicated blockchain explorers or your wallet’s interface provides valuable insights into current fee levels and transaction speeds. This enables you to make informed decisions and minimize costs without compromising speed.

Lost Passwords
Losing your password is a serious issue, as it prevents access to your Bitcoin. The severity depends on the type of wallet used. Hardware wallets, for example, offer superior security, but even these can have issues if the password is forgotten or the device is damaged.
Solutions vary based on the wallet type. Some wallets offer password recovery options through email or security questions. However, many prioritize security by not storing this information. For these wallets, the solution is usually to use the backup phrase (seed phrase) to restore the wallet. If you don’t have your backup phrase, unfortunately, recovery is typically impossible, resulting in the permanent loss of your funds.
Forgotten Backup Phrases
The backup phrase (seed phrase) is the most crucial element of your Bitcoin wallet security. It’s a list of words that allows you to restore your wallet if you lose access. Forgetting this phrase renders your Bitcoin inaccessible and unrecoverable. It’s paramount to store this phrase securely and in multiple locations, using methods described earlier.
There’s no way to recover a forgotten seed phrase. Bitcoin’s design prioritizes security over recoverability. This is why careful storage of the seed phrase is stressed repeatedly. Losing your seed phrase is equivalent to losing access to your Bitcoin permanently.
Transaction Errors
Transaction errors can range from minor inconveniences to significant financial losses. These errors can occur due to insufficient fees, incorrect addresses, or network congestion.
Troubleshooting transaction errors requires careful examination of the transaction details. Check for sufficient fees (the amount paid to miners to process transactions). Double-check the recipient’s address for accuracy. Network congestion can delay transactions; waiting and monitoring the transaction status is often the best course of action. If the error persists, contact the wallet provider’s support team.

Advanced Bitcoin Wallet Features (Optional)
While basic Bitcoin wallets suffice for many users, advanced features offer enhanced security and functionality. These features cater to users with more complex needs or those seeking greater control over their Bitcoin. Understanding these options is crucial for maximizing security and managing your cryptocurrency effectively.
Multi-Signature Wallets
Multi-signature wallets require multiple signatures to authorize a transaction. This significantly enhances security by mitigating the risk of unauthorized access. Instead of needing only one private key to spend Bitcoin, a multi-signature wallet might require two out of three, or three out of five, pre-defined keys. This means even if one key is compromised, the funds remain safe, provided the other required keys remain secure. Examples of wallets supporting this include Copay and Electrum. The increased security comes at the cost of added complexity in managing multiple keys and coordinating with other parties who hold the required keys. For instance, a business might use a 2-of-3 multi-signature wallet, with each key held by a different member of the management team, preventing any single individual from controlling all the funds. The security implications are positive, greatly reducing the risk of theft or unauthorized spending, but the operational complexity increases proportionally.
Hardware Wallet Integration
Hardware wallets, like Ledger and Trezor, provide an exceptionally high level of security by storing your private keys offline. Many software wallets offer seamless integration with hardware wallets, allowing you to manage your Bitcoin through the software interface while keeping the actual private keys securely stored on the hardware device. This combines the convenience of a software wallet with the robust security of a hardware wallet. The benefit is a significant reduction in the risk of hacking or malware compromising your keys. The drawback is the added cost of purchasing a hardware wallet and the slight inconvenience of using a separate device. For example, a user might use a mobile wallet app that integrates with their Ledger Nano S, allowing them to conveniently send and receive Bitcoin while ensuring their private keys remain safe and offline. The security offered by this integration is superior to relying solely on a software wallet, but requires an investment and understanding of the hardware device.
Understanding Bitcoin’s Underlying Technology (Optional): How To Make A Bitcoin Wallet

While you can use a Bitcoin wallet without delving into the technical details, understanding the underlying technology—blockchain—can significantly enhance your security awareness and overall experience. This section provides a simplified overview of blockchain’s core principles and how they relate to Bitcoin transactions.
Blockchain technology is a decentralized, distributed ledger that records Bitcoin transactions in a secure and transparent manner. Imagine a shared, digital spreadsheet replicated across numerous computers worldwide. Each “page” of this spreadsheet (a block) contains a batch of verified transactions, linked chronologically to the previous “page” using cryptography. This chain of blocks is what gives blockchain its name. The decentralized nature means no single entity controls the ledger, enhancing security and resilience against censorship or single points of failure.
Blockchain’s Decentralized Nature
A simple analogy to understand decentralization is a shared Google Doc. Instead of one person having sole control of the document, multiple people can access and view it simultaneously. Changes are tracked and verified by all participants, preventing any single person from altering the document’s history without detection. Similarly, Bitcoin’s blockchain is replicated across a vast network of computers, making it extremely difficult to tamper with.
Bitcoin Transaction Flow on the Blockchain
Let’s visualize a Bitcoin transaction’s journey on the blockchain.
Imagine a simplified diagram:
“`
Alice (Sender) —–> Transaction Broadcast —–> Network of Nodes —–> Verification —–> Added to Block —–> Blockchain
^
|
+—–> Rejected (if invalid)
“`
Alice initiates a transaction by sending Bitcoin to Bob. This transaction is broadcast to the network of computers (nodes) maintaining the blockchain. These nodes verify the transaction’s validity (ensuring Alice has sufficient funds and the transaction is properly formatted). Once verified, the transaction is added to a new block, which is then added to the existing blockchain. If a transaction is invalid (e.g., Alice doesn’t have enough Bitcoin), it’s rejected.
